He is very popular right now with Dan Brown's best selling novel the da Vinci Code still at the top of the New York Times Best Seller List, the movie The Da Vinci Code coming out tomorrow, and the exhibit at the Museum of Science and Industry any one can get their fill. But the archetype of the Rennaissance man has long been a part of popular culture. Representations of Mona Lisa, The Last Supper, and the Vitruvian Mancan be found everywhere from the artwork of Andy Warhol, to The Simpson's, to trendy T-shirt manufacturer Threadless. The leader of the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les is named Leonardo and there is even a Leonardo da Vinci Action Figure.
